    NO. I'm also a bit surprised at some of the replies too. If you need a physical at orientation the company will provide it for you. If you are asked for your current medical most likely it is for 2 reasons. First and most important they want to see if there is at least 6 months on it and scan it. Then some carriers like to see that a CDL holder has a physical because you can't keep a CDL that's good for interstate use for long without one. If you have a physical just have the form and card with you. This is not an unreasonable request.
